About Hongu

Hongu, located in the Kumano region of Japan, offers a serene and culturally rich experience. One of the key highlights is the Kumano Hongu Taisha, an important Shinto shrine that serves as a spiritual center for the Kumano Kodo pilgrimage routes. Visitors can appreciate its historical significance and beautiful architecture, as well as the surrounding natural scenery.

Another notable site is the Kumano Kodo pilgrimage trails themselves, which offer various hiking options through lush forests and mountainous terrain. Walking these ancient paths not only provides a connection to nature but also a chance to reflect on the spiritual journey taken by countless pilgrims over the centuries.

The Hongu Onsen area is famous for its natural hot springs. Taking a dip in these onsens can be a relaxing way to unwind after a day of hiking or sightseeing. Many ryokans in the area offer traditional Japanese accommodations, enhancing the experience of soaking in the healing waters.

For those interested in local culture, visiting the Kumano Heritage Center can provide insights into the region's history and traditions. The center features exhibitions that delve into the significance of the Kumano area and its pilgrimage routes.

Finally, enjoying the local cuisine is an essential part of the Hongu experience. The region is known for its fresh ingredients and traditional dishes, including items like wild boar and locally sourced fish. Many restaurants and eateries feature seasonal menus that reflect the area's culinary heritage.

In Hongu, the blend of spiritual sites, natural beauty, and cultural experiences creates a tranquil atmosphere that encourages both exploration and reflection.
